Lay advisors, Promotoras, help create Avatars in Second Life.
Mira y CaminaA community clinic based intervention to
decrease Hispanic women’s weight.
Sponsored walks for Mother Walking Groups.
Join a walking group
Weight loss
Decreased need for insulin
Access to health information at Mira y Camina Island.
Our goals for our clients
With the help of staff advisors, women learn to create and activate Avatars.
Mira y Camina IslandIn Second Life
These Avatars shop for virtual foods
Avatars plan menus and prepare recipesCalculate calorie countsAnd nutritional value
Avatars can dance, exercise, eat,and gain or lose weight.
Women can morph their Avatars to be morbidly obese or normal weight.
At Mira y Camina IslandSee the Future
Women can see the medical problems in their future, if they remain obese.
Mira y Camina Island Electronic Record in Second Life
The women use the Avatars to access their electronic chart.
With their Avatars the women can also visit other health education locations.
They can track walking stats, weight loss, blood pressure, and medication.

Indicators of Progress
An average of 53 women a week walked in one of the 11 groups.
Mothers in Walking Groups
The average weight lost over a year was 25 lbs. with an average of 3 group walks a week.
Walking and Weight Loss
A weight loss of 40 lbs was typically enough weight loss to lower insulin needs.
Making a Difference Decreasing the Need for Insulin
For some, oral diabetic medications could be used instead of injectables.
For others, they needed less insulin.
